‘PROFESSIONAL HITTER’ MATT STAIRS, 43, STICKS WITH GAME

By Courtney Lofgren, USA TODAY

WASHINGTON — With today’s technological advances, hitters can pour over material to prepare for every at-bat. Scouting reports, video and computers allow hitters to prepare for all pitchers they could see.

So how does the man known as “the professional hitter” prepare?

“(It’s) very easy, I don’t do nothing,” Matt Stairs says, a smile creeping across his face. “I take batting practice. I don’t watch video. I try not to watch my swing, because the majority of the time I’m getting out. I just try to stay happy.”
